WMS 302 - PII Gender and Education


This course explores the ways in which the practices of Western schooling and theories of education interested with the practices of gender in Western culture. The course will introduce students to the ways in which cultural beliefs about gender  and sex are infused in schooling, and it will help students investigate how their own educational experiences and gender identities have shaped each other. The course will also investigate how political and social forces help to shape the ways gender is  addressed–and not addressed–in schools.
